Parent Facility: Columbia VAMC (Wm Jennings Bryan Dorn) Phone: (803) 776-4000 or (800) 293-8262 The Greenville Outpatient Clinic was established and opened in the summer of 1985 as a satellite to the Dorn VA Medical Center. The Clinic moved into the space it now occupies in September 1992. This Clinic was established to provide primary-care, dental and pharmaceutical services to veterans in the upstate area of South Carolina. At the time it initially opened, the Clinic was expected to see in the neighborhood of 20,000 veterans. Over the years, this number has increased and the Clinic presently has approximately 45,000 to 50,000 patient visits annually. In addition to the core services, some specialty clinics, such as Rehabilitation and/or Prosthetic Clinics, Pain Clinics, etc. are held at the Clinic on a monthly basis.
